Insights about Chronic Pain

feeling stressed80% of childhood chronic pain continues into adulthood.

Many study* participants reported the pain was the result of a sports injury. (*Source: Chronic Pain in Adolescents Children (Basel) Dec 2016 Freiedrichdorf et al.)

17% of adults with chronic pain had it as a child.

Chronic pain is also a significant post-operative complication.

30-55% of cardiac surgeries result in chronic pain.

20-50% of breast surgeries result in chronic pain.

(Source: British Journal of Anethesia Aug 2019 Aneath et al.)
